The mountain level near Dahenfeld in the Baden-Württemberg district of Heilbronn is 338.8  m above sea level. NHN the highest point of the Sulmer mountain range .

geography

location

The mountain range is located in the center of the Sulmer mountain range about 1.5 km south-east of Dahenfeld , a district of Neckarsulm , 750 m north-northeast of Buchhorn, a hamlet of Eberstadt , and 3.3 km (as the crow flies ) southwest of Cleversulzbach , a district of Neuenstadt at the stove . While the elevation largely belongs to the Neuenstadt city area, including the summit, its west and northwest flanks belong to the Neckarsulm area and its south flank to that of Eberstadt.

The landscape of the mountain plateau drops to the northeast into the Renntal of the Brettach tributary Limbach and to the south into the valley of the Eberbach tributary Schmalbach . While the summit region and high elevations of the elevation are forested, viticulture is practiced on its southern slope and agriculture in the north . On the mountain plateau is part of the 54.27  km² large Fauna Flora Habitat type region Löwensteiner and Heilbronner mountains (FFH no. 7021-341).

Natural allocation

The mountain range belongs to the natural spatial main unit group Swabian Keuper-Lias-Land (number 10), in the main unit Swabian-Franconian forest mountains (108) and in the sub-unit Löwensteiner Berge (108.1) to the natural area Sulmer Bergebene (108.11).

Transport links

Minimum 1.2 km east-southeast past the mountain plain leading the county road  2007, which in Neuenstadt on the country's road  starts in 1088 and from there south through Cleversulzbach , the Federal Highway 81 Crossing it, the L 1036 between Eberstadt and woods leads. From side streets that end in Dahenfeld , located northwest of the elevation , which can be reached on the L 1095 (Neuenstadt – Dahenfeld– Amorbach ), and in Buchhorn to the south, which can be approached on the K 2006 (Eberstadt – Buchhorn) There are numerous ways to get to the mountain range , especially through the forest .
